    Abstract: Systems and methods for determining a location of a fault in a power delivery system are provided. Such a method may include receiving several single-end traveling wave fault location values and a single-end impedance fault location value based on measurements from a first intelligent electronic device at a local terminal. Based on a relationship between the single-end traveling wave fault location values, the single-end impedance fault location value, a location of the local terminal, and the location of the remote terminal, one of the several single-end traveling wave fault location values may be selected as a fault location value of highest confidence among the several single-end traveling wave fault location values.

    Abstract: The present application relates to autonomous and/or real-time monitoring of power transmission devices using an unmanned vehicle. The unmanned vehicle may have a modular payload that controls the unmanned vehicle's positioning and orientation. The modular payload may include processing circuitry that controls data acquisition and perform processing of the collected data. Processing of the collected data may include determinations of the type of power transmission device being monitored and/or determinations of the operational status of the power transmission device being monitored. Communication between the autonomous vehicle and/or payload and the power transmission device may be established using radiofrequency data links.
